From Naim's own web site:

"Fitted with a captive lead, the HeadLine takes its signal from the tape socket of any of our preamplifiers, except the NAC 152 XS. It has its own volume control and is designed to be very, very quiet. It has the ability to drive most headphones to an adequate level (i.e. loud) with low distortion.

Headphones tend to be highly revealing of both noise and distortion, so we have expended a great deal of effort getting these parameters to extremely low levels.

The HeadLine needs to be used with an external power supply such as the NAPSC. If using a FlatCap XS, HiCap or SuperCap you will also need a special interconnect, the SLIC."

the RCA version is the wrong version for use with the NAC282 - you need the standard DIN version.  The factory service dept. may well be able to re-terminate it for you though, or else your Naim dealer or distributor may be able to do so.

Of course, as Blythe quotes above, you will need a power supply to power the Headline.
